Horizon Kinetics Asset Management's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Horizon Kinetics Asset Management held 367 positions worth $9.23B, up 25% from $7.39B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 78% of the portfolio.

Horizon Kinetics Asset Management's Q1 2026 filing shows 43 new, 88 increased, 152 reduced and 14 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Alpha Architect 1-3 Month Box ETF: 47,475 shares worth $5.52M. The largest sale was Texas Pacific Land, an estimated $137M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Energy at 64% of assets, up from 52%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Materials.
